Wells Fargo & Company MN lessened its holdings in shares of NetEase, Inc. (NASDAQ:NTES - Free Report) by 18.8%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 92,853 shares of the technology company's stock after selling 21,505 shares during the quarter. Wells Fargo & Company MN's holdings in NetEase were worth $8,283,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

NetEase Profile
(
Free Report)
NetEase, Inc engages in online games, music streaming, online intelligent learning services, and internet content services businesses in China and internationally . The company operates through Games and Related Value-Added Services, Youdao, Cloud Music, and Innovative Businesses and Others segments.
